Wood window installation services involve the careful removal of existing windows and the precise fitting of new wood-framed units. This process typically includes measuring the opening to ensure a proper fit, preparing the window opening for installation, and securely fastening the new wood windows to the surrounding structure. Skilled professionals may also apply weatherproofing materials and sealants to enhance energy efficiency and protect against moisture infiltration. Proper installation is essential to ensure the longevity and performance of the windows, as well as to maintain the aesthetic appeal of the property.
These services help address common issues associated with older or damaged windows, such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ing, and increased energy costs. Replacing worn or outdated windows with new wood units can improve insulation, reduce noise transmission, and enhance overall comfort inside the property. Additionally, professional installation can prevent problems like air leaks or water infiltration that may lead to structural damage or mold growth over time. Material and Style Costs - The cost for wood window installation varies based on the window style and wood type. Expect to pay between $300 and $800 per window for standard designs. Custom or high-end wood windows can increase costs significantly.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ing wood windows generally range from $150 to $600 per window. Factors influencing prices include window size, complexity, and local labor rates. Some projects may require additional structural work, impacting overall costs.
Additional Materials and Permits - Expenses for flashing, insulation, and trim can add $50 to $200 per window. Permit fees may also apply, depending on local regulations, and typically range from $50 to $150 per project.
Cost Variability Factors - Overall costs depend on the number of windows, installation conditions, and geographic location. For example, installing multiple windows in Howard County, MD, might reduce per-window costs due to economies of scale. What are the benefits of choosing wood windows? Wood windows offer classic aesthetic appeal, natural insulation properties, and can enhance the value of a property.
How long does the installation of wood windows typically take? The installation time varies depending on the project scope, but local service providers can provide estimates based on specific needs.
Are there different styles of wood windows available? Yes, there are various styles such as double-hung, casement, and picture windows, which local pros can help select and install.
What maintenance is required for wood windows? Wood windows generally require regular painting or staining and periodic inspections to maintain their appearance and functionality.
Can existing windows be replaced with wood windows? Yes, many local contractors offer window replacement services to upgrade existing openings with wood window units.
